Tips for success from the Clark Family Running Camps

Clark Family Feauture Image

• The Clark family knows what it takes to be a top track and field performer. The family boasts 12 consecutive Olympic team berths and multiple world and national titles.

• Start with a goal

• 3x Olympian Hazel Clark recommends setting both a short and long term goal. The short term goal should feed until the long term goal. An example of a short term goal may be getting up before school for morning runs twice a week. A long term goal may be running a personal best or qualifying for states.

• A plan for success

• Once you set a goal you have to make a plan to reach it. Think about what it will take to get where you want to be and keep a training log to reference your progress

• Little things become big things

• Remember the little things can add up to big results. Remembering to stretch. Drink water, eat healthy balanced meals and get proper sleep can help immensely with performance.

• Expectations aren’t pressure

• Don’t see expectations as pressure see them as opportunity. You have the opportunity to be your best and if you do that you have achieved success. As the youngest in a family of Olympians I felt like our Olympic legacy was a burden. But I have learned that I was very blessed to be born into a family of champions who have helped to guide my career. The only thing that any athlete can control is doing there best. Do your best and have fun doing it!
